FamilyFABACEAE
Genus speciesOxytropis czapandaghi B.Fedtsch. sect. Ianthina
Habitatsnow patches
Altitude2700-3400m
Descriptionacaulescent, silvery green, leaves long petiolate, leaflets 5-10 pairs, linear-lanceolate, appresed white hirsute, raceme globose, in fruit elongate, flowers 7-9mm long
Size8-12cm
Colorbright purple, violet
Bloomsummer
Ca
Typetuft
Cultivationgravelly, humous, moist, sunny site
alpine house, moist, humous, gravelly soil, sun
Propagationscarified seed in spring, germ. 1-3 months, 10-13°C
cuttings in late summer
Territory Asia-Temperate
     Middle Asia (Turkmenistan)
